1970 Renault 10 vs. 2006 Suzuki Grand Vitara

To start off, 2006 Suzuki Grand Vitara is newer by 36 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1970 Renault 10.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1970 Renault 10 would be higher. At 1,590 cc (4 cylinders), 2006 Suzuki Grand Vitara is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2006 Suzuki Grand Vitara (93 HP @ 5200 RPM) has 46 more horse power than 1970 Renault 10. (47 HP @ 4800 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2006 Suzuki Grand Vitara should accelerate faster than 1970 Renault 10.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2006 Suzuki Grand Vitara weights approximately 530 kg more than 1970 Renault 10.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2006 Suzuki Grand Vitara is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1970 Renault 10.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2006 Suzuki Grand Vitara will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2006 Suzuki Grand Vitara (138 Nm @ 4000 RPM) has 43 more torque (in Nm) than 1970 Renault 10. (95 Nm @ 2500 RPM). This means 2006 Suzuki Grand Vitara will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1970 Renault 10.

Compare all specifications:

1970 Renault 10 2006 Suzuki Grand Vitara
Make Renault Suzuki
Model 10 Grand Vitara
Year Released 1970 2006
Engine Position Rear Front
Engine Size 1289 cc 1590 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 47 HP 93 HP
Engine RPM 4800 RPM 5200 RPM
Torque 95 Nm 138 Nm
Torque RPM 2500 RPM 4000 RPM
Engine Bore Size 73 mm 75.1 mm
Engine Stroke Size 77 mm 90 mm
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line - Premium
Drive Type Rear 4WD
Number of Seats 5 seats 4 seats
Number of Doors 4 doors 3 doors
Vehicle Weight 790 kg 1320 kg
Vehicle Length 4200 mm 3890 mm
Vehicle Width 1530 mm 1790 mm
Vehicle Height 1410 mm 1690 mm
Wheelbase Size 2280 mm 2210 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 38 L 56 L
